    they ask for MC# it shows all,time in business,safety rating,and such.

    Also it shows me how long you have been a member of the load board one even shows me how many loads you have moved. On ITS it shows your CSA score next to your score A+ A A- B+ B B- and so on. When you click to view a load before you ever call I see everything about you

    I have had a broker tell me, "You just have over a 12 month window of experience. If you were under a year, we couldn't load you."

    I asked him what difference does it make. He mumbled something about insurance. I dropped it at that point.

    Con-Way says they want us to have 3 separate DOT inspections. Uh....Sure.
